Would you like to make the world a better place in 2017?

Buckinghamshire residents are being given the chance to receive £1,000 to do their bit to put community projects and ideas into action, and change the world for the better in 2017, thanks to organic skin and haircare brand Green People.

Green People, which is celebrating its 20th year of driving positive difference in the beauty, is being supported by renowned anatomist, author and broadcaster, and their official science communication advisor and brand ambassador, Professor Alice Roberts.

Green People’s national campaign ‘Change the World in 20 Ways’ aims to uncover individuals or groups from across the UK with great ideas for making a positive difference to the community around them – however small it might be – and Buckinghamshire residents are invited to take part.

Whether it’s trying to get a charity project off the ground, starting a free-to-attend yoga class or perhaps sprucing up a local urban area, Green People wants to hear from people with their ideas and why they deserve to receive £1,000 towards their project.

Commenting on the campaign, Alice said:“This is a chance for people to think of a way they’d like to make a positive change - and to get some support to make that dream a reality. I’m delighted to be helping Green People in their quest to spread around some positivity and inspire people to change the world for the better.”

To be in with a chance of receiving £1,000, Buckinghamshire residents simply need to submit their ideas, along with a breakdown of how they would spend the funds, no later than Monday 31st July 2017 by emailing [email protected]. Entries can also be sent by post. Full details along with terms and conditions can be found on Green People’s websitewww.greenpeople.co.uk/change.
